Senior Bash

The Senior Bash, a new annual event, is an opportunity for graduating seniors to gather, safely, at the Memorial Union Terrace to celebrate their time at UW-Madison and their upcoming commencement. The Terrace will be open on the evening of April 28th, exclusively to graduating seniors operating under existing Wisconsin Union, Memorial Union Terrace, and UW-Madison COVID safety protocols. The First Annual Senior Bash, to celebrate the Class of 2021, will feature games, a film, cap decorating, food and drink, an opportunity to contribute to murals, grad pictures, and a chance to connect with your fellow seniors one last time. 

Join the Senior Class Office and the Wisconsin Union Directorate (WUD) for one last hurrah before our big day at Camp Randall.
